This Judeo-Persian translation of the Mishnaic Tractate Avoth was brought out by three brothers, "Israel, Nathanel and Benjamin Shauloff…men of Bukhara and residents of Jerusalem" (title-page). Friedberg credits Shimon Haham with the actual translation to Judeo-Persian.
In the mid-19th century Bukharan Jews began to settle in Eretz Israel. In terms of their customs and unique pronunciation of Hebrew, the Bukharan Jews resemble their co-religionists from Persia. They also share the Jewish vernacular that has come to be known as Judeo-Persian.
